What Does AeroVironment (AVAV) Winning A $464.8 Million Army Laser Deal Change?

AeroVironment (NasdaqGS: AVAV) has secured a US$464.8 million U.S. Army contract for its LOCUST X3 laser weapon systems, the first production deal for directed energy weapons in U.S. history. The agreement moves laser systems from testing into battlefield production and positions AeroVironment as a key supplier of next generation defense technology for future Army operations. AeroVironment (AVAV) Forms AV Eagle Joint Venture In Greece

AeroVironment (NasdaqGS: AVAV) has formed AV Eagle, a new joint venture in Greece with Athens-based Eyeonix SA, to expand its presence in Europe. The venture marks AeroVironment's first major industrial footprint in Europe, focused on local production of unmanned systems and loitering munitions. Is New Switchblade 600 Order And Mars Helicopter Work Altering The Investment Case For AeroVironment (AVAV)?

AeroVironment recently announced a US$51.0 million U.S. Army order for additional Switchblade 600 loitering munitions and a NASA/JPL contract for co-designing and co-manufacturing three SkyFall Mars helicopters, expanding its roles in both defense and planetary exploration. By pairing battlefield loitering munitions with next-generation Mars helicopters, AeroVironment is highlighting how its unmanned systems expertise now spans combat theaters and interplanetary science.
